Product Overview: NXP PCA9535BS
The NXP PCA9535BS is a robust, high-performance 16-bit I²C-bus and SMBus I/O expander designed to provide additional digital I/O ports for microcontrollers and microprocessors within a wide range of applications. This versatile component is particularly suitable for server motherboards, industrial automation, and embedded systems where an increase in I/O capabilities is required without additional microcontroller pins.
Key Features
- Interface: I²C-bus and SMBus compatible, supporting up to 400 kHz (Fast-mode) and 100 kHz (Standard-mode) operation.
- Channels: 16-bit I/O port expansion, split into two 8-bit ports (Port 0 and Port 1).
- Configurable Polarity: Polarity inversion register allows users to invert the polarity of the input port data.
- Power Supply: Operating voltage range from 2.3V to 5.5V, making it suitable for both 3.3V and 5V logic levels.
- Low Standby Current: Ideal for battery-powered devices due to its low standby current.
- Interrupt Output: Configurable interrupt output which can be connected to the interrupt logic of the microcontroller, allowing for immediate notification of input changes without needing to constantly poll the expander.

Package and Quality
The device is offered in a space-saving 24-pin HVQFN package, which is lead-free and RoHS compliant.
